UPS Ground Shipping Deadlines for Christmas 2023
Meeting the shipping deadlines is essential to guarantee your packages arrive by Christmas. For Christmas 2023, the last day to ship with UPS Ground for guaranteed delivery is December 13th. However, this deadline may vary based on the origin and destination of your shipment. It's advisable to check the latest deadlines directly on the UPS holiday schedule to stay updated.
In addition to UPS Ground, UPS offers expedited shipping options such as Next Day Air, 2nd Day Air, and 3 Day Select, which are excellent alternatives if you miss the Ground shipping deadline.
Calculating Estimated Delivery Times
Understanding the estimated delivery times for UPS Ground shipments helps in planning your deliveries effectively. The delivery window typically ranges from one to five business days, depending on the distance between the origin and destination. To obtain an accurate estimate, use the UPS Time and Cost Calculator.
Keep in mind that while UPS Ground does not guarantee a specific delivery date, the estimated delivery time provides a reliable window for when your package is expected to arrive. For time-sensitive shipments, consider UPS expedited options which offer guaranteed delivery dates.
Best Practices for Packaging Holiday Gifts
Proper packaging is vital to ensure your gifts reach their destination in perfect condition. Follow these best practices when preparing your packages:
- Use a Sturdy Box: Select a new, durable box that provides enough space for your gift and cushioning materials.
- Add Cushioning Materials: Use bubble wrap, packing peanuts, or paper to protect your items from shifting and damage during transit.
- Securely Wrap Your Gifts: Wrap items in gift tissue or an additional layer of bubble wrap for extra protection.
- Seal with Strong Tape: Ensure your package is sealed tightly using high-quality packing tape to prevent accidental openings.
- Clearly Label Your Package: Include both the recipient’s and your return address clearly on the package.
Additionally, consider purchasing shipping insurance for valuable or fragile items to provide extra protection against potential damage or loss.

Alternatives to UPS Ground for Last-Minute Deliveries
If you find yourself cutting it close to the Christmas deadline, consider these alternatives to UPS Ground:
- UPS Expedited Services: Options like Next Day Air, 2nd Day Air, and 3 Day Select.
- FedEx: Offers a range of overnight and expedited shipping options.
- USPS: Priority Mail Express provides guaranteed overnight delivery to most locations.
- Same-Day Delivery Services: Services like Postmates or Uber Connect can be used for urgent deliveries, though availability may vary.
Each alternative has its own pricing and delivery guarantees, so choose the option that best fits your timeline and budget.
